At the Ministry of Defence Guard Service (MGS), we safeguard the UK’s Defence estate, protecting personnel, assets, and critical locations from crime, terrorism, espionage, and sabotage. Our Gold Standard Security Service is built on professionalism, trust, and excellence— and we’re looking for dedicated Security Officers to join us. Who We Are The Ministry of Defence Guard Service (MGS ) provides high-quality security services at over 170 MOD sites across the UK, including high-profile locations such as MOD Main Building in London, Whitehall, and His Majesty’s Naval Bases in Portsmouth, Devonport, and the Clyde. Job Description Key Responsibilities As a Security Officer, You Will: Ensure site safety and security – Protect Defence personnel, visitors, and property. Conduct patrols – Monitor designated areas on foot or by vehicle, ensuring compliance with security protocols. Control access – Check credentials, issue passes, and escort visitors as required. Perform searches – Conduct thorough security checks on vehicles, baggage, and personnel. Respond to incidents – Identify risks, manage security breaches, and escalate as needed. Assist employees and visitors – Provide professional and courteous support on-site. Monitor security systems – Operate CCTV, alarms, and communication devices. Manage traffic and parking – Control vehicle movement and ensure safe site access. Report and document – Maintain security logs and complete detailed incident reports. This role requires excellent communication and organisational skills, as well as the ability to work independently and as part of a team. Shift Pattern & Flexibility This is a shift working position at 48 hours per week including breaks. The successful candidate will be expected to work nights, weekends, bank holidays etc as stipulated by the shift pattern agreed at the Unit depending on site requirements. This will be an average of 48 hours in a calendar week, this will be 12 hour shifts each week rostered between Sun – Sat. This will include being rostered in a flexible manner (termed a flexible week) within the shift roster. During the flexible week, the working days and shifts will routinely be stipulated in advance but may be changed at short notice, (this should be no less than 48 hours). The exact shift pattern will be explained in full during the interview. Training & Development We are committed to ensuring you have the skills and confidence to succeed in your role. New starters will complete a mandatory two-week residential Foundation Course, followed by structured on-the-job training. You will have access to ongoing professional development, including an annual programme of online learning. Our dedicated Workforce Development Team will support your training needs, ensuring you continue to build expertise throughout your career.
